Rachel Harrington

The Bootleggers Daughter

2007-04-23

A truly believable artist! Harrington actually sounds as thought she's right out of the country mountains. Being from Oregon I guess you could say she is. The Bootlegger's Daughter is outstanding bluegrass/folk/americana/country. If you want the straight forward story listen to track 3 "Blow- the ballad of bill miner. Take this disc on a country back-road road trip and you'll feel as though you're part of the scenery passing by. – MK
